How to Integrate DeepSeek into n8n: A Step-by-Step Guide
How to Integrate DeepSeek into n8n: A Step-by-Step Guide
Are you tired of using complex automation tools without the power of AI? Now, you can boost your automations with DeepSeek, an AI model that rivals GPT-4 at a fraction of the cost. Here's how you can seamlessly integrate DeepSeek V3 and DeepSeek R1 into n8n, a low-code automation platform.
Introduction to DeepSeek and n8n
DeepSeek is an open-source AI model known for its performance and affordability. It offers two primary models:
- DeepSeek V3 (Chat): Ideal for chatbots and quick responses.
- DeepSeek R1 (Reasoning): Built for tasks requiring advanced reasoning and detailed responses.
n8n is a visual workflow automation tool that lets you connect various apps and services. By combining n8n with DeepSeek, you can effortlessly automate tasks with AI-driven logical reasoning.
Integration Process
Step 1: Set Up n8n
Ensure you have n8n installed on your system by following the official installation guide. You can run n8n via Docker, npm, or the n8n Cloud service.
Step 2: Install the DeepSeek Node
- Open n8n and navigate to Settings > Community Nodes.
- Install the n8n-nodes-deepseek node by typing its name and clicking "Install".
- Restart n8n to ensure the node is properly integrated.
Step 3: Configure Credentials
- Visit the DeepSeek Platform to generate an API key.
- In n8n, create a DeepSeek credential by providing the API key.
Step 4: Create a Workflow
- Start a new workflow by clicking "New Workflow" on the n8n Overview tab.
- Add a Trigger node, such as "When Chat Message Received".
- Connect this trigger to the DeepSeek Chat Model or Reasoner Model node.
For Chat Model:
- Select DeepSeek V3 for quick responses.
- Set up the prompt (e.g., user message).
- Test the setup by clicking the "Test step" button.
For Reasoning Model:
- Choose DeepSeek R1 for detailed reasoning tasks.
- Configure the model parameters as needed (e.g., window buffer size).
- Test the response generation.
Step 5: Optimize Your Workflow
- Adjust parameters based on performance and response speed requirements.
- Integrate additional tools like a Window Buffer Memory node to maintain conversational context.
Examples and Applications
Real-Time Chatbots
- Use DeepSeek V3 to build a fast, interactive chatbot that can understand and respond to user queries instantly.
- N8N's Visual Interface allows you to design and test this chat flow without writing code.
Complex Reasoning Tasks
- Leverage DeepSeek R1 for tasks needing advanced logical reasoning, such as data-driven decision-making or problem-solving.
- Automate decision-making processes by integrating reasoning outputs into your workflows.
Overcoming Challenges
- Cost-Effective Solution: Compared to models like OpenAI GPT-4, DeepSeek offers significantly lower costs while maintaining competitive performance.
- Integration Constraints: If you encounter issues with traditional HTTP requests, you can use DeepSeek via an OpenAI node in n8n by modifying the base URL.
Optimizing Resource Usage
When resources are limited, consider using cloud services like LightNode to ensure your workflows run smoothly without hardware constraints. This allows for both free and paid usage models, ensuring flexibility regardless of your project scale.
Conclusion
Integrating DeepSeek into n8n allows you to build intelligent, AI-driven workflows efficiently. Whether it's chatbots or complex reasoning tasks, you can automate processes while benefiting from lower operational costs. This combination empowers developers to tap into AI capabilities without breaking the bank.
Start exploring the potential of DeepSeek with n8n today, and elevate your automation projects to the next level If you need additional computing resources for large-scale deployments, don't hesitate to check out LightNode.